Feat/poetry to uv migration (#1406)

* feat: Start migrating to UV

* feat: add uv to flows

* feat: update docs on Poetry -> uv

* feat: update docs and uv.locl

* feat: update tests and github CI

* feat: run ruff format

* feat: update typechecking

* feat: fix type checking

* feat: update python version

* feat: type checking gic

* feat: adapt uv command to run the tool repo

* Adapt tool build command to uv

* feat: update logic to let only projects with crew to be deployed

* feat: add uv to tools

* fix; tests

* fix: remove breakpoint

* fix :test

* feat: add crewai update to migrate from poetry to uv

* fix: tests

* feat: add validation for ˆ character on pyproject

* feat: add run_crew to pyproject if doesnt exist

* feat: add validation for poetry migration

* fix: warning
